DirectoryEntry.UsePropertyCache Propiedad
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Obtiene o establece un valor que indica si hay que confirmar la caché después de cada operación.
public:
property bool UsePropertyCache { bool get(); void set(bool value); };
public bool UsePropertyCache { get; set; }
[System.DirectoryServices.DSDescription("DSUsePropertyCache")]
public bool UsePropertyCache { get; set; }
member this.UsePropertyCache : bool with get, set
[<System.DirectoryServices.DSDescription("DSUsePropertyCache")>]
member this.UsePropertyCache : bool with get, set
Public Property UsePropertyCache As Boolean
Valor de propiedad
Es true
si no es necesario confirmar la caché después de cada operación; en caso contrario, es false
. De manera predeterminada, es true
.
- Atributos
Comentarios
De forma predeterminada, los cambios en las propiedades se realizan localmente en una memoria caché y los valores de propiedad que se van a leer se almacenan en caché después de la primera lectura. Cuando la propiedad es true
, el UsePropertyCache acceso a las DirectoryEntry propiedades del objeto es más rápido. Si se establece en false
, la memoria caché se confirmará después de cada operación.
Si la UsePropertyCache propiedad es true
y desea confirmar los cambios almacenados en caché, llame al CommitChanges método . Para actualizar los valores de la memoria caché después de realizar cambios en el directorio, llame al RefreshCache método .
Precaución
Si llama a antes de llamar RefreshCache a CommitChanges, se perderán los cambios no confirmados en la memoria caché de propiedades.
Nota
El proveedor de Internet Information Services (IIS) no admite la confirmación de la memoria caché después de cada operación.